Description

The Personal Injury Waiver Release Form is designed for parents to release liability for their minor child’s participation in soccer training and related activities. This form allows the parent or guardian to waive any legal claims against the soccer organization, instructors, and associated parties for injuries that may occur during training or events. Key features include an acknowledgment of potential risks involved in physical activities and a statement of understanding regarding the waiver's effects on legal rights. Users must fill in personal details, including names and addresses, and disclose any medical conditions affecting the child. It is also essential for users to provide specific prohibitions on activities if applicable. This form serves as a protective measure for soccer organizations and can be vital for att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ants working with sports organizations or managing liability risks. Its proper execution ensures clarity in responsibility and helps safeguard against future legal disputes.

Examples of waivers include the waiving of parental rights, waiving liability, tangible goods waivers, and waivers for grounds of inadmissibility. Waivers are common when finalizing lawsuits, as one party does not want the other pursuing them after a settlement is transferred.

A waiver is a document that obtains written confirmation from an individual that they are relinquishing a right or privilege. Businesses often use a waiver toward customers to minimize the risk of legal implications if a customer or client gets injured, however, waivers can be used in a variety of situations.
